we have ppi -- pmi data from japan. looking at those results, we have actually had the manufacturing reading expanding above that 50 line for the first time since may 20. this is the private survey that comes through. we are tracking that permits the manufacturing pmi coming in at 50.5. these are the preliminary numbers for may. first i would have seen it above 50 in a year. we have services. a slight deterioration from the month prior but still above the 50 mark, 53.6. it was 54.3 in the month prior. the confidence reading pretty much study, 52 .4. but the focus is very much on the services pmi -- manufacturing above 50 since may of last year. haidi:. haidi: let's look at how markets are tracking at the moment. it has been a mixed session. it was a mixed session overnight. the pass when it comes to those of nvidia numbers is not immediately clear other than when you look at the tech-heavy markets. the nikkei 225 up 6/10 of 1%. some of the most across the ai and chip-related names, not managing to get a broader kospi up

about the fact that japan started a war in asia and... here are the remains of the secret laboratories of the japanese detachment 731. during the occupation of manchuria, its employees were developing bacteriological weapons. the detachment was located not far from... the carbine occupied 150 buildings on an area of 6 km. here the japanese invaders carried out savage experiments on living people. in 1945, before fleeing china, they blew up most of the premises. but the japanese will completely destroy all buildings, for example, a laboratory for freezing prisoners. did not have time. unit 731 conducted experiments on frostbite in humans here. their goal was to find treatments to protect japanese soldiers from frostbite to fight the war against the soviet union in the north. this room contained refrigerating machines. from here the chemical gas came through the pipes. into the next room, where experimental prisoners were frozen. today, on the territory of the former laboratories, a grandiose museum has been opened, dedicated to the m

haidi: overall for japan, how are we doing? the redirection of flows from china was one of the big factors to begin with at the start of the rally. are we seeing money flowing back? >> to some extent. some people say it is a near-term risk to watch. most people say that japanese stocks are right now range bound mostly driven by macro factors, geopolitical tension in the middle east or the more hawkish tone from the fed. however, once that macro factor is over, the fundamentals of japanese stocks remains strong. dollar-based investors are still quite cautious when it comes to the currency volatility as we are seeing the dollar-based return for japanese stocks lagging. -- lagging its global peers. blackrock mentioned, we will have to see the currency stabilize around the level of 150 against a dollar in order for global investors to feel more comfortable coming back into japan. that would be some of the factors we are watching. annabelle: our asia equity reporters. we have more ahead on "daybreak: australia." this is bloomberg.

, particularly the investment coming into japan? i would not be surprised, a lot of the energy stuff will be left mainly to aramco and their executives who already have deep ties with japan and with japanese companies. what i would expect to see is four 26 nbs to pursue other investments, both money going into japan but also to see perhaps to kind of bring some japanese investment to saudi arabia. the saudis are really looking to diversify their economy. they would like to manufacture things, for example inside saudi arabia they would love to get toyota to open a plant in saudi arabia and other things. and what saudi arabia has to offer is land, very cheap energy resources, subsidies in terms of that, so it will be interesting to see if there are any mous that are signed as evidence of companies injapan looking to pursue economic investment in saudi arabia. also, there is a saudi money that can be invested in japanese companies, with the pif looking to really diversify their holdings and their investments.— their holdings and thei
